Career path

Career Role Description
Tele-Rehabilitation Specialist (Robotics) Develop and implement robotic-assisted therapy programs remotely, monitoring patient progress and adjusting treatments as needed. High demand for expertise in virtual reality (VR) and artificial intelligence (AI) integration.
Robotics Engineer (Healthcare Tele-Rehabilitation) Design, develop, and maintain robotic systems specifically for tele-rehabilitation applications. Strong problem-solving skills and knowledge of various robotic platforms are crucial.
Remote Physiotherapist (Robotics-Assisted) Provide physiotherapy services remotely using robotic devices, requiring strong communication and assessment skills in a virtual setting. Experience with patient data management systems is essential.
Clinical Data Analyst (Tele-Rehabilitation Robotics) Analyze data collected from robotic tele-rehabilitation systems to improve treatment efficacy and identify trends. Strong analytical skills and experience with statistical software are required.

Why this course?

An Executive Certificate in Tele-Rehabilitation with Robotics holds significant value in today's evolving healthcare landscape. The UK's aging population and increasing demand for accessible healthcare services are driving substantial growth in the tele-rehabilitation sector. According to recent NHS data, the number of people aged 65+ in the UK is projected to increase by 40% by 2041, creating a surge in demand for remote rehabilitation solutions. This trend is further amplified by the rising prevalence of chronic conditions requiring long-term rehabilitation, creating a significant need for qualified professionals in this field. The integration of robotics in tele-rehabilitation offers innovative solutions, enhancing patient engagement and improving treatment outcomes. This specialization is addressing a key gap in the market, fostering a more efficient and effective healthcare system, and providing skilled professionals to meet the growing needs of patients across the UK.
